7 Benefits of High-Quality Surgical Instruments:
The benefits you must hear about when searching whether to use or not quality surgical instruments, so you would be able to make the right investment:
1. Precision and Accuracy:
The quality surgical instruments are designed with precision and accuracy in mind. They are manufactured with tight tolerances and precise dimensions to ensure that they perform exactly as intended.
This level of precision is vital in surgical procedures where even small deviations can have significant consequences. Thus, surgeons need quality instruments to be able to make smaller, more precise incisions, reducing the risk of complications and improving patient outcomes.
2. Durability and Longevity:
Surgical instruments are designed to be durable. They are made from high-quality materials that resist sterilization, wear, and corrosion. This means that they can stand up for a long time.
Therefore, when investing in high-quality surgical tools, you can expect to see a return on your investment in the long run.
3. Patient Safety:
Perhaps the most critical benefit of using quality surgical instruments is the impact on patient safety. As high-quality instruments are less likely to break or malfunction during a procedure, reducing the risk of complications and improving patient outcomes.
Additionally, high-quality instruments are easier to clean and sterilize, reducing the risk of infection and ensuring that they are safe for use in each procedure.
Furthermore, they help reduce the risk of complications, infections, and other adverse events, ultimately benefiting patient recovery and overall health.
4. Comfortable Function:
High-quality surgical instruments are designed with comfortable function in mind. They are engineered to fit comfortably in the hand, reducing strain and fatigue for the surgeon.
This quality improvement will lead by default to increased precision and accuracy during long procedures, reducing the risk of errors and improving patient outcomes.
5. Training and Education:
Using excellent surgical instruments can have a positive impact on the training and education of medical professionals. As they can provide a consistent and reliable platform for training, allowing medical professionals to develop their skills with confidence.
Moreover, using high-quality instruments in training can help to ensure that medical professionals are prepared for real-world surgical procedures, improving patient outcomes and safety.
6. Cost-Effectiveness:
While high-quality surgical instruments may have a higher upfront cost, yet, their durability and reliability can lead to long-term cost savings. Investing in quality instruments reduces the need for frequent replacements or repairs, minimizing operational expenses over time.
While, on the other hand, if you invest in low-quality tools, you may have to replace them in a short time, leading to increased long-term expenses.
